Core Responsibilities
As the Laboratory Manager, you hold the keys to operational integrity and staff development.
- Strategic Leadership: Plan and direct all laboratory work, serving as a vital liaison between departments.
- Quality & Compliance: Oversee QA programs and EHS standards; ensure the lab remains “inspection-ready” for CLIA, HIPAA, and OSHA.
- Mentorship: Hire, train, and develop staff, identifying future leaders through performance coaching.
- Operational Excellence: Manage the annual budget, drive process improvements, and manage the test database.
- Innovation: Coordinate R&D activities and participate in corporate subspecialty committees.
Education & Certification:
- BS Degree (Chemistry or Medical Laboratory Science preferred).
- C (ASCP) or MLS (ASCP) certification is required.
Experience:
- 8+ years of clinical laboratory experience (specifically in automated chemistry testing).
- 4+ years of direct supervisory/management experience.
Schedule:
- Standard Mon–Fri, 8:00 am – 5:00 pm (Flexibility required for extended hours as needed).
